The Battle of Yorktown was the last major engagement of the American Revolution (1775-1783) and was fought September 28 to October 19, 1781. Webb25 apr. 2024 · Later in the war, Spain and Netherlands allied with Americans to help defeat the British. The treaty of Paris was signed in 1783 to bring the war to an end and recognize the United States as a sovereign state.
